關於button在form表單內的自動重新整理
今天在開發中遇到了ajax傳資料到後臺,處理結果正常,返回的resultMap是一個Map<String,Object>型別,但是返回時顯示'Fail to load response data',
多次除錯無果,最後在html靜態頁面中發現<button>標籤並沒有被<form>表單包裹,在點選的時候會自動重新整理一次,ajax自然取不到資料,但是因為是同步的原
因,後臺結果也改變了,造成了不一樣的效果。這裡只需要在<button>標籤里加type="button"就可以消除這個自動重新整理
相關推薦
前端的坑-提交表單頁面自動重新整理
遇到的問題 最近一段時間需要用到jsp加上ajax區域性的重新整理頁面,本來並不是一個比較複雜的功能,但是卻遇到了比較大的問題,問題的具體情況是每當區域性重新整理之後頁面就會自動重新整理,然後就又回到了沒有重新整理前的狀態,這讓人感覺很坑爹啊!
關於button在form表單內的自動重新整理
今天在開發中遇到了ajax傳資料到後臺,處理結果正常,返回的resultMap是一個Map<String,Object>型別,但是返回時顯示'Fail to load response data', 多次除錯無果,最後在html靜態頁面中發現<button>標籤並沒有被<for
from 表單回車自動提交
clas rom form 輸入 log span blog submit inpu 自動提交的情況 1 表單只有單個輸入框 2 type=‘submit 這裏註意button默認type為submit 解決方法 1 添加一個隱藏的輸入框 2 form添加屬性 o
獲取表單內的所有元素的值 表單格式化外掛jquery.serializeJSON
簡單描述:一個form表單裡有十幾個input或者select,要獲取到他們的值,我的做法一直都是$("#id").val();這樣做本來沒什麼說的,但是如果有很多呢,就很麻煩,看了同事的一段程式碼,很亮眼(其實 是我菜 ヾ(◍°∇°◍)ノ゙,沒見過這種寫法) 簡介:序列化form表單的資料成JS物件。
layui form表單提交後重新整理頁面
採用layui作為前端框架 js程式碼為 form.on('submit(setmypass)', function(data) { $.ajax({ ...... success:function(){ c
input表單內新增單位或者文字或者圖示的方法
如上面圖的需求。 暫時想到兩種方法 一、絕對定位 .div2 span{ position:absolute; right:50%; } <div class="div2"> <label for="m
jsp頁面間跳轉,獲取上一頁面表單內的值
筆記 一、在頁面間傳遞資料時的方法: 切記text框的name屬性,只有設定name屬性,下一個頁面的request才可以獲取資料.id屬性不行,因為id屬性主要是為了JavaScript操作 1. 通過<a href="judge.jsp?name=<%=us
微信小程式非表單內獲取表單元件的值
微信小程式中的input等表單元件在form中,可以直接通過submit的方法來獲取值 而在非form中,只能通過監聽input的鍵盤輸入獲取 WXML <input placeholder
Struts2學習(二)———— 表單引數自動封裝和引數型別自動轉換
前篇文章對struts2的一個入門,重點是對struts2的架構圖有一個大概的瞭解即可,之後的幾篇文章,就是細化struts2,將struts2中的各種功能進行梳理,其實學完之後,對struts2的使用不外乎這幾點,引數自動封裝,攔截器的使用,資料校驗,ognl表達(值棧和actionContext的講解),
form表單提交不重新整理
大家已經發現了, 當我們點選submit提交form表單的時候, 他會重新整理一次, 如果不想它重新整理的話有下面兩種方法:利用iframe我們可以利用一個隱藏的iframe來實現, 主要是我們把提交目
angularjs required,pattern導致的表單內不能提交問題
在進行表單提交的時候,如果元素較多會出現某些隱藏元素的required,pattern導致的表單內不能提交問題: 可以進行以下的列印排除! 其中可以先打出myForm的所有check元素,然後針對懷疑的進行設定! myForm.$invalid : {{myForm
html5實現表單內的上傳檔案框,建立一個可存取到該file的url。
<span style="font-size:18px;"><!DOCTYPE html> <html> <head> <title>HTML5上傳圖片預覽</title> <meta http-
使用jsp的Form標籤填寫表單(自動返回提交值)
知識點 1.jsp有一套自己的標籤庫,form標籤庫,基本對應html 中的。 jsp程式碼 1.在jsp頁面匯入的約束 <%@ taglib uri="http:
Bootstrap 寫一個表單+內嵌圖示
使用輕量級jquery框架+css+div+Bootstrap親和移動端框架HTML: <div class = 'form-group has-feedback'> <div c
基於JS實現表單的自動驗證功能
注:本文程式碼是在Github上找到的原始碼,在此基礎上進行了修改。 表單驗證的功能是通過JS程式碼實現的,在作者的驗證JS程式碼中有已經設定好的資料格式,使用的是正則表示式,如果你想要設定自己的資料格式,可以在js檔案最後找到datatype進行修改。作者的後端程式碼使用
html fieldset 元素可將表單內的相關元素分組。
ati eight dset 分組 leg height format info ext <form> <fieldset> <legend>health information</legend> h
layui form表單提交後,自動重新整理
剛剛使用layui 來做東西,對這一切都不熟悉,使用一下form表單,但是,不能成功的使用。 問題: 提交表單,頁面自動重新整理。 出現這樣的情況呢,搜尋了一下是因為表單的提交按鈕沒有type型別。哪怕是button標籤呢,也不行。我試了一下,使用這種情況的話,主要是
使用LocalStorage儲存使用者已填寫的表單資訊(意外重新整理後自動填充)
先引入一個js檔案:sisyphus.min.js (官網:http://sisyphus-js.herokuapp.com/) 在頁面的script中找個地方引用: $( function() { $( "#basic_form" ).sisyphus(); // or you
form表單焦點在輸入按enter自動重新整理頁面
案發現場 就是這個搜尋框,我滑鼠鍵入輸入框的時候然後按滑鼠上的enter鍵竟然會自動提交表單並重新整理頁面! 事故分析 1、一開始我以為是後面那個button按鈕的鍋,因為我用的type="submit",然後我就把這個按鈕改成type="button
Thinkphp表單自動驗證
分割 增加 back () uniq 表示範圍 數據庫 redirect style 之前項目經常用到,沒做總結。 自動驗證是Thinphp模型層提供的一種數據驗證方法,可以在使用create創建數據對象的時候自動進行數據驗證。 原理: create()方法收集表單($_P